What should guide you to suspect ADHD is a persistent pattern lasting at least six months of anomalously high levels of physical activity, impulsivity, or lack of ability to pay attention and focus or complete tasks. The severity of problems and abnormal behavior patterns in children with ADHD switches widely. Some children have only mild problems, while others are severely affected.

 

      The range of issues among adults has not been well researched. ADHD is one of the common behavioral problems studied among school-aged children. Boys are much more likely to be distinguished with ADHD than girls. Perhaps this is because boys are subject to act out and exhibit hyperactivity, while girls with ADHD are more likely to be perceived as merely inattentive (daydreaming, forgetful, or easily distracted) without any significant hyperactivity or disruptive behavior.       The pattern of abnormal behavior usually starts before the age of 7. Both boys and girls who have ADHD are more likely to have low self-esteem, social problems, develop emotionally and underachieve at school. Fortunately, some children who have ADHD—even when they are not treated—improve as children progress into their teenage years and early 20s. But many people will continue to have these symptoms as adults.

 

      Most people who take medication for ADHD take a drug called a stimulant. Ritalin and Adderall are both in that category. They help control levels of two chemicals in your brain, norepinephrine, and dopamine that affect how well you concentrate. The various experiments show that stimulants work well on ADHD symptoms for about 80% of people who take them. Nearly half of those people get the same results from either Adderall or Ritalin. But for the other half, one drug works better than the other. This is because they work in different ways and can cause various side effects.

 

      It usually takes some trial and error to find the drug and dosage that work best for you. If the first one you try doesn’t help enough or causes too many side effects, your doctor can switch you to another one.
